Biography and Early Life
Whoopi Goldberg was born Caryn Elaine Johnson on November 13, 1955, in Manhattan, New York. Raised in a modest household, her upbringing was marked by challenges but also shaped her unique perspective and humor. Her mother, a seamstress, and her father, a World War II veteran, instilled in her a strong work ethic and determination.
Early Education and Influences
Goldberg attended the Performing Arts High School in New York City, where she developed her passion for acting and comedy. Her early influences included legendary comedians like Richard Pryor and Moms Mabley, who inspired her to pursue a career in entertainment.

Career Highlights and Achievements
Whoopi Goldberg's career is marked by numerous milestones and achievements. She is one of the few entertainers to have won an Emmy, Grammy, Oscar, and Tony Award, making her an EGOT winner.

Acting Career and Major Roles
Whoopi Goldberg's acting career began with her stand-up comedy routines, which eventually led to her breakthrough role in Steven Spielberg's "The Color Purple." Her portrayal of Celie earned her critical acclaim and an Oscar nomination.

Television Appearances and Hosting
Beyond her film career, Whoopi Goldberg has made a significant impact in television. Her most notable role in TV is as a co-host on "The View," where she has been a prominent voice for over a decade.
